Campaign Story
Blue Pride buys wild seeds like marula, mongongo and kgenwe from individuals in villages of Botswana. It then extracts oils from these seeds. This oil is sought after around the world. Unemployed youth and elderly are able to generate an income for themselves with no required investment, just the will to earn and leveraging their natural environment. In 2018, Blue Pride had over 300 collectors and employed 7 full-time staff. All processing takes place in the small villages where we collect.
